Abstract
This article looks at using a blended approach to deliver an alternative to clinical placement for pre-registration nursing students, enabling a diverse learning experience over a six-week period, while retaining a focus on clinical practice. This evaluative study demonstrates how the use of innovative technologies, such as high-fidelity simulation and virtual reality software, together with a more traditional approach to learning, can deliver a valuable learning experience in the absence of a clinical placement.
